The Role of Data Analytics in Sports Training

Data analytics has revolutionized the way athletes approach training. Traditionally, performance metrics such as speed, strength, and endurance were measured manually using basic equipment. While useful, these methods offered limited insights into an athlete’s full potential. Today, with the help of sensors, wearable devices, and AI tools, data can be collected continuously and analyzed in real-time, providing a more comprehensive view of an athlete’s performance.

For example, wearable devices can track a player’s movements, heart rate, and muscle engagement during a workout or game. This data is then analyzed to identify patterns, detect areas of improvement, and provide feedback on areas such as recovery time, fatigue, or injury prevention. By understanding the data collected, coaches can design more effective training regimens that are customized to each athlete’s needs.

How AI Is Enhancing Performance Evaluation

AI has taken the concept of data analytics a step further by enabling more sophisticated analyses. Machine learning models can process vast amounts of data to uncover hidden patterns and offer actionable insights that human analysts may overlook. For example, AI tools can analyze a player’s form and technique during training, identifying small inefficiencies that could lead to performance plateaus or even injury.

Incorporating AI-driven video analysis into the training process allows coaches to gain a deeper understanding of an athlete’s movement patterns and technique. AI-powered video tools can break down complex game footage to highlight areas of strength and weaknesses, giving coaches the ability to refine training drills and strategies more precisely. This type of analysis can help in identifying not just the physical performance but also the mental and tactical aspects of the game.

Tailoring Training Programs with AI

AI and data analytics can also assist in customizing training programs for individual athletes based on their specific needs. With continuous data collection and real-time analytics, AI systems can identify an athlete’s strengths and weaknesses, helping coaches to create personalized training plans. For example, if data shows that a player has been struggling with speed during a game, an AI-powered system can suggest specific drills to target speed improvement based on the player’s unique biomechanical patterns.

Moreover, AI can adjust training programs based on data from previous sessions and predict future performance trends. If an athlete is showing signs of fatigue or is at risk of injury, the AI system can recommend a reduced training load or additional recovery time to ensure the athlete doesn’t overtrain. By taking a data-driven approach, training becomes more efficient and safe, reducing the risk of injury and maximizing the player’s potential.

Incorporating AI into training programs allows coaches to analyze vast amounts of data, from metrics on a player’s physiological state to the outcomes of various drills. With these insights, training can be precisely adapted in real-time to meet the needs of the athlete. Such flexibility leads to more focused, effective training sessions.

Improving Mental and Tactical Training Through AI

While physical conditioning is a central focus of training, mental and tactical preparation is equally important in sports. AI tools are now being utilized to enhance cognitive training, helping athletes sharpen their decision-making, reaction time, and mental focus during games. By simulating various in-game scenarios using AI-generated video footage, players can practice their decision-making skills in a controlled, virtual environment.

AI-powered video apps can be used to create simulated match situations, allowing players to practice responding to different tactics or pressure scenarios without being on the field. By continually assessing the player’s decisions and reactions, these AI tools can provide feedback on areas where the player can improve, helping them become more adaptable and strategic during actual games.
